# Technology-neutral designbook with stack adapters (Lit reference)
|
||||
|
||||
## Problem
|
||||
|
||||
Claude Design's designbook is **React-bound** (its `/design-sync` converter generates
|
||||
React components and React-rendered previews; a non-React DS "has nothing for the design
|
||||
agent to build with"). That defeats the idea of a designbook as a *technology-neutral UI
|
||||
blueprint*. coulomb needs to stay open to different UI stacks (Lit today, others later)
|
||||
while still using one Claude designbook for a consistent appearance.
|
||||
|
||||
## Approach
|
||||
|
||||
Keep React as the **interaction surface** with Claude Design (use the recommended React
|
||||
designbook — it is what the tool supports), but introduce a **technology-neutral
|
||||
intermediate representation (IR)** as the actual blueprint, and **per-stack adapters** that
|
||||
project the IR onto each stack. Lit is the first/reference adapter. Adapters are
|
||||
**scaffold + drift-detect**, not full behavioral codegen: tokens are fully generated,
|
||||
new components get stubs, changed components get a drift report (never an overwrite), and
|
||||
visual parity is checked against the designbook's own exemplars. Behavior stays
|
||||
hand-authored per stack.
|
||||
|
||||
```
|
||||
Claude Design (React designbook — canonical authoring surface)
|
||||
│ /design-sync [exists]
|
||||
▼
|
||||
designbook/ (local React mirror: components/<group>/<Name>/{.d.ts,.prompt.md,.html},
|
||||
│ tokens/, styles.css, _ds_bundle.js, _ds_manifest.json)
|
||||
│ make ir → ir/extract (the pivot)
|
||||
▼
|
||||
ir/ (technology-neutral blueprint, committed + diffable)
|
||||
│ tokens.json (W3C Design Tokens format)
|
||||
│ components/<Name>.json (contract: props/attrs, variants, slots, events, docs, exemplar)
|
||||
│ exemplars/<Name>.{png,html} (reference render from the designbook preview)
|
||||
│ make adapt-lit → adapters/lit
|
||||
▼
|
||||
adapters/lit/ (reference) tokens → CSS custom props (full gen)
|
||||
new component → <wn-*> stub + contract scaffold
|
||||
changed component → DRIFT REPORT (no overwrite)
|
||||
make parity-lit → visual + contract parity vs exemplar
|
||||
```
|
||||
|
||||
**Directionality is one-way: React → IR → stacks.** Lit-side changes do **not** flow back
|
||||
automatically; a change to the shared language must be made in Claude Design (React) and
|
||||
re-propagated. The Lit components remain hand-authored; the adapter keeps their *contract
|
||||
and appearance* aligned, it does not own their behavior.

## Open questions / risks
|
||||
|
||||
- **React designbook bootstrap (T04)** is the critical-path dependency — without a real React
|
||||
source, the IR has nothing to extract. Keep its initial scope minimal.
|
||||
- **Prop→attribute fidelity**: React props (objects, render props, callbacks) don't all map to
|
||||
Lit attributes; the contract must mark non-portable props and the adapter must surface them
|
||||
as drift, not silently drop them.
|
||||
- **Exemplar parity tolerance**: web-component vs React rendering will differ at the pixel
|
||||
level; parity needs a sensible diff threshold (reuse `maxDiffPixelRatio` discipline).
|
||||
- **One-way constraint**: ensure the tooling never tempts a Lit→React back-edit that bypasses
|
||||
Claude Design; governance doc (T03) must make the round-trip explicit.
